What to Expect
This dessert wine from STARFIELD VINEYARDS combines Petite Sirah's deep color and high tannin with Grenache’s fruity character and Tempranillo's structure. Blended with Aglianico, a powerful Italian red grape known for its dark fruit, firm tannin, and volcanic earth depth, this wine offers a unique blend of complexity and depth. Perfect for pairing with rich desserts or as a cooking companion, it promises to elevate your culinary experiences.
